A concise history of the development and use of incendiary weapons--flamethrowers, incendiary bombs, napalm, and more--by the American military in the twentieth century, with a focus on World War II. Describes how the U.S. created its incendiary weapons program virtually from scratch during World War II. Pivotal episodes include Omaha Beach on D-Day and the skilled performance of an armored flamethrower battalion in the Pacific. Also covers the history of incendiaries from ancient times to World War II and through Korea, Vietnam, and Desert Storm.
